Coloring tips: How to color Mouse Delivering Mail coloring page well?
You can use soft and warm colors for the mouse, like light brown or gray for its fur. The mail carrier bag can be colored blue or red to make it stand out. Use bright colors for the letters, like white with red or blue stamps. The mailbox can be red or green, common colors for mailboxes. The house can be painted with neutral colors like beige or light yellow for the walls and brown for the roof. The sidewalk can be gray or light brown. Try to color the mouse's eyes black to make them look lively and add a little pink inside the ears for a cute look.
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Mouse Delivering Mail coloring page?
1. Small details like the mouse's whiskers and facial features need careful coloring to keep them clear and cute.
2. The mailbox door is open and has small lines inside, which may be tricky to color neatly.
3. Coloring the mail carrier bag and its strap requires attention to shape so it looks natural on the mouse's body.
4. The house has simple but multiple parts like the window, door, and chimney that need different colors without mixing.
5. The sidewalk lines should be colored uniformly to keep the scene balanced and clean.
